That's a really cool record shop! I live in Grand Rapids, Michigan. We have two very good options for record stores. We have "Corner Record Shop" which is seriously the mother of all record shops that I've ever visited. They have a limited selection of new vinyl, but they have a huuuuuge stock of used vinyl. Mostly albums. The place has 3 rooms; One room for 12" albums and DVD's. One room for 45's, 8-tracks, VHS tapes, laserdiscs, and some used stereo equipment. Another room for high end stereo equipment.
The other store is called Vertigo Records. They specialize in sealed un-opened and new vinyl releases, but they have quite a bit of older used vinyl well.

We don't have anything like that here In the UK (On that scale). Also some VHS tapes are really rare now as they were caught In the (Video Nasty) era. That was here In the UK. They pulled all the tapes out of Circulation chopped them up and put them out again. Only some Tapes did not get a second Issue and are Highly sort after. Did the prices on the tapes reflect this or were they all one price??. If You are looking for Ambient music You should check out. Tangerine Dream, Orbital, CAN, I think You will enjoy them. 3:00 wait do they sell that little amplifier that is sitting on top of that dayton b-652 speaker? because that is the lepai/lepy LP-2020A+/2020A/2024. l have never seen one of those amps in a brick and mortar store, l thought you could only get them online. it's kind of funny because both that amp and those speakers are a perfect match for each other, people pair them all of the time. l think that combo sounds like ass since they are both very budget products, but l have never seen that amp or those speakers in a brick and mortar store before.
Electronics For Fun yeah, we sell Lepais! We are probably one of the only brick and mortars that do. We have a lot of people who come in looking to assemble a complete stereo system, and we don't like selling Crosleys, so the Lepai + Dayton combo, while not ideal, is the cheapest way to get started. One can always upgrade!
l take it you work in this store then? and yeah a lepai and a pair of dayton's will beat the shit out of any onboard speakers with record players. they are great budget combo and most people think they sound great, l have been in audio my whole life and have tuned ears so l can pick out every little thing in a system. they just don't sound great to me personally, although many people would be more than happy with them and they are perfect for a budget vinyl setup. l was just amazed to see that though, who is your supplier for those things?
